How Apollo.io's Acquisition of Pocus Transforms Sales Intelligence

Apollo and Pocus logos on gradient background for AI-native operating system.

The Future of Sales Platforms: Apollo.io's Bold Acquisition

Apollo.io, a major player in the B2B sales sector, has made a strategic move by acquiring Pocus, a revenue intelligence startup. This initiative aligns with Apollo’s ambition to evolve into an AI-native operating system for sales teams. As the company gears towards facing the enterprise market, this acquisition signals a significant leap in their technological capabilities.

What is Pocus and Why is It Important?

Pocus, founded by Alexa Grabell and Isaac Pohl-Zaretsky, has developed a platform that empowers sales teams by prioritizing accounts based on a myriad of signals, including customer behavior and CRM activities. This data-centric approach enhances Apollo's existing strengths and addresses crucial gaps in their platform. With a clientele that includes prominent companies like Asana and Canva, Pocus is anticipated to play a key role in Apollo's strategy of expanding its services to larger enterprises.

A Strategic Enhancement to the Apollo Platform

Before acquiring Pocus, Apollo.io focused heavily on outbound execution—helping teams find contacts, build sequences, and manage deals. The integration of Pocus promises to bolster Apollo's intelligence capabilities, thereby enabling sales teams to make data-driven decisions early in the sales process. This strength in identifying potential high-impact accounts should significantly increase overall sales efficiency, particularly in enterprise contexts where decision-making processes are more complex.

Empowering the Go-To-Market Strategy

The acquisition is more than just a business maneuver; it represents a paradigm shift in how sales teams operate and make strategic decisions. According to Matt Curl, the newly appointed CEO of Apollo, this acquisition is about creating a comprehensive operating system that combines Apollo’s vast database with Pocus’s advanced signal intelligence technology. Together, they aim to redefine how companies can interact with potential clients, offering them the tools they need to engage smarter and faster.

Ripple Effects in the Industry

This deal comes at a time when there is growing recognition of the necessity for advanced sales technologies. As companies like Apollo absorb startups like Pocus, we see a trend emerging where traditional go-to-market tech stacks are being redefined. This shift positions Apollo not only as a tool for sales execution but as a strategic partner capable of driving revenue through intelligent insights.

Conclusion: Embracing the Change

With the acquisition of Pocus, Apollo.io is setting the stage for an influential transformation in the B2B sales industry. As they work to blend advanced insights with sales execution, companies will benefit from more informed strategies that leverage real-time data. For sales teams navigating the complexities of enterprise engagements, this is an exciting development that could streamline operations and maximize productivity.

Why Intel's Stock Surge Is Not Just a Solo Act: Factors Behind the Rise

Update Intel's Stock Soars: Understanding the Factors Behind the Surge After reaching a low of $18 in April 2025, Intel’s stock has astonishingly surged to an all-time high, showcasing a remarkable turnaround in just fourteen months. This dramatic rise is not merely the result of Intel’s efforts alone; rather, a constellation of factors including strategic partnerships and the broader tech industry dynamics have played a pivotal role in this journey. Strategic Partnerships: Key Drivers of Success One of the most significant developments impacting Intel's resurgence is its strategic partnership discussions with tech giant Apple. Recent reports indicate that Intel is on the verge of securing Apple as a crucial customer for its chip-manufacturing services. This partnership could offer Apple a vital alternative supplier, reducing its reliance on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Co. (TSMC), and thus diversify its supply chain. Competitive Landscape and Market Dynamics Notably, Intel has significantly ramped up its investment in its foundry business, aiming to compete head-on with TSMC. As highlighted in analyses from Barron's and other financial outlets, this renewed focus on chip manufacturing is essential. The confidence moving forward rests not just on securing Apple as a client but enhancing Intel's production capacity to remain a vital player in an increasingly competitive landscape. AI Demand: Fueling the Growth The escalating demand for artificial intelligence is another critical component driving Intel's resurgence. As industries increasingly pivot toward AI, Intel's chip sales have seen an upsurge thanks to robust earnings reports reflecting this new demand dynamic. This trend is not isolated; various tech firms are experiencing similar boosts, cementing a rejuvenated spirit within the semiconductor market. Future Opportunities for Intel Looking ahead, securing Apple as a client could pave new avenues for Intel, not just in revenue but also in enhancing its technological prowess. As companies navigate their way around today’s chip shortages, Intel’s strategic positioning will be vital for its long-term sustainability and profitability. A partnership with Apple would not only provide Intel a much-needed boost but could also reassure investors of its potential for sustained growth. Intel’s trajectory over the next few years will undoubtedly be closely observed for how it capitalizes on these opportunities. In summary, Intel's recent stock performance reflects a combination of strategic partnerships, market dynamics, and a surging demand for AI. For investors, this underscores the importance of staying informed about both Intel’s business maneuvers and broader industry movements. Such insights are crucial for making educated investment decisions in a rapidly evolving tech landscape.

AI CEOs Targeted: Understanding the Dark Side of Anti-AI Sentiment

Update The Disturbing Rise of AI Backlash In an alarming reflection of the growing unease surrounding artificial intelligence, the recent arrest of a man carrying a list of AI CEOs targeted for harm has raised serious concerns. Moreno Gama, who allegedly had a jug of kerosene alongside his recorded 'kill list,' has been charged in connection with this disturbing incident. While his defense lawyer characterized this as merely a property crime, the implications are far-reaching, highlighting escalating tensions between society and technology. Understanding the Anti-AI Sentiment This incident reflects a larger wave of anti-AI sentiment. As Artificial Intelligence technologies proliferate, many people worry about job displacement, privacy concerns, and the very nature of decision-making moving to machines. As AI becomes entrenched in various sectors, from marketing to healthcare, apprehension grows around its investment in our daily lives. It is crucial that we address these fears constructively, educating citizens about AI's reality, complexities, and potential benefits. Possible Consequences for the Tech Community The repercussions of incidents like these extend beyond individual actions. Alarmed by potential violence and fear, tech executives might hesitate to push innovative boundaries. A chilling effect could manifest, stifling advancements that could benefit society. Ensuring an open dialogue about the impacts of AI is essential. Maintaining the trust of the public while developing technology responsibly will require effort and commitment from every stakeholder involved. Moving Forward: Fostering Understanding To combat the rising tide of violence linked to fears of technological advancements, more educational initiatives must be developed. Engaging with communities to discuss AI's role can pave the way for more balanced perceptions of technology. Collaboration between tech experts and social scientists can create meaningful programs aimed at demystifying AI, ensuring that advancements are met with informed acceptance rather than fear. In conclusion, while the actions of individuals like Moreno Gama shock us, they also serve as a potent reminder of the societal responsibility we all share to foster understanding of emerging technologies. A proactive embrace of education and open conversation about AI can illuminate the path toward a more harmonized coexistence between technology and humanity.

Addressing Labor Shortages in Recycling: Humanoid Robots Offer a Solution

Update Humanoid Robots: The Future of the Recycling Industry? As the recycling industry grapples with a staggering 40% annual turnover of its workforce, innovative solutions like humanoid robots are emerging as potential saviors. One such robot, Alpha, is being developed by RealMan Robotics and tailored for real-world recycling tasks by TeknTrash Robotics. This technology aims to replace the need for human pickers, who are often faced with challenging and hazardous conditions in facilities, including extreme noise and dust. The Human Factor: Why Workers Are Leaving Recycling facilities are notorious for their grueling environments, as highlighted by a recent report from BBC. Workers at these sites experience higher rates of injury and illness compared to many other sectors. The exhausting, repetitive nature of waste sorting not only leads to safety concerns but also creates a significant barrier to retention. As plant finance director Chelsea Sharp noted, the "unappealing" conditions make it hard to keep workers, highlighting the urgent need for a change. Training Robots: A Unique Approach Alpha isn’t just another piece of machinery. It's designed to mimic human movements, which allows it to integrate into existing recycling systems without the need for extensive modifications. The training process for Alpha involves using virtual reality to record human actions, enabling the humanoid robot to learn effective picking and sorting techniques through machine learning. While automated solutions aren't entirely new to the sector, using a humanoid robot represents a unique approach that could revolutionize operations. Impacts on Employment: Evolving Job Roles One often-discussed concern around automation is job displacement. However, experts suggest that while some manual jobs may vanish, new roles will emerge in robot maintenance and oversight. Chelsea Sharp from the Sharp Group points out that this evolution may lead to a safer working environment for many employees, allowing them to shift away from hazardous tasks and into more partnership-oriented roles. Towards an Automated Future in Recycling As labor shortages continue to challenge the recycling industry, automation through robotics is poised to change the landscape significantly. Other companies are also investing in automation methods, like AI-driven sorting systems and air jet technologies, which aim to enhance efficiency and effectiveness in waste management. This transition could represent a pivotal shift in how the recycling sector operates, ultimately improving both safety and productivity.
